Adapter Patterns Will Emerge

Design patterns have changed software development in the last few years. Support for design patterns in modeling tools and IDE is getting very common, and programmers are now more familiar with terms such as singleton, MVC, factory pattern, and so on. A few years ago, these terms did not mean much to most programmers. Today, many developers understand their benefits, and apply design patterns to their software designs on a regular basis. One of the contributing factors to the popularity of the design patterns is the familiarity with the problems it solves. Software architects, designers, and programmers have encountered similar problems that the patterns solve, and hence accept the pattern concept and solutions.
